But the [illegible] the horse and the flies and the filth were horrible. I was on the staff which let me out of the assaults. Many officers and some men were left out at transport lines which left a nucleus of old faces to carry on with.
But as we were in practically three times it managed to get pretty nearly everyone.
BC Archives, MS-0089 Box 1 File 4 / GLASSFORD, Deborah Florence (Leighton). Vancouver / Correspondence inward, 1916.
